Автоматически отправлять электронную почту при возникновении исключения в asp.net MVC2 - PullRequest
0 голосов
/ 21 ноября 2011

Я пытаюсь найти способ отправить команду разработчиков по электронной почте, когда возникает исключение на веб-странице, которую я разрабатываю. Я слышал об ELMAH, но я надеялся использовать внутреннюю библиотеку Microsoft, чтобы попытаться это сделать. Я думал, что видел статью онлайн с библиотекой, но я не могу найти ее (видел в прошлую пятницу, и я не могу ее найти). Если бы вы могли указать мне на какое-нибудь учебное пособие, я был бы признателен за это.

Ответы [ 2 ]

1 голос
/ 21 ноября 2011

многие каркасы ведения журналов способны отправлять электронные письма с зарегистрированным исключением.

MS написала Enterprise Library: используйте прослушиватель трассировки электронной почты

Библиотека предприятия: блок ведения журнала и электронная почта

или вы можете использовать стороннюю программу, такую ​​как log4net: smtp appender http://logging.apache.org/log4net/release/config-examples.html

Элма не MS, но вот учебник для этого http://www.storm -consultancy.com / блог / разработки / инструменты-плагины / установки-электронной-оповещения из-Elmah-, когда-исключения, которые рейз /

наслаждаться

0 голосов
/ 28 ноября 2011

Я не вижу проблем с использованием ELMAH, он очень стабилен.

Вот хороший пост для обработки ошибки и отправки электронного письма: http://www.codecapers.com/post/Error-Handling-in-MVC-with-ELMAH.aspx

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...